android 控件资源命名规范,Android 资源命名规范整理
參考結合官方、各廠、各博客標準命名規范,整理出的符合 Android 風格的資源命名規則。
布局文件(Layout)命名
_
eg1.activity_home
eg2.item_countrylist
eg3.layout_actionbar_backbutton
類型選擇
activity | fragment | view | item | layout
字符串資源(String)命名
_
eg1.feedback_info
eg2.home_searchhint
繪制資源(Drawable)命名
__
eg1.home_background
eg2.all_infoicon_small
eg3.set_updateicon_30dp
組件 ID 命名
__
eg1.
文件:activity_support.xml
組件:LinearLayout
功能:EChat一欄
命名:as_ll_echat_layout
eg2.
文件:activity_user_set.xml
組件:Button
功能:提交按鈕
命名:aus_btn_submit
Dimensions 命名
___
eg1.width_all_tips_normal
eg2.margin_home_profileimage
類型選擇
width | height | size | margin | padding | elevation | keyline | textsize
變量命名
命名方式
場景
s
靜態變量
m
private、protected、default 修飾的成員變量,以 m 開頭的駝峰法命名;
public 修飾的成員變量,以小寫開頭、駝峰法命名;
tv
組件,以組件小寫開頭、駝峰法命名,如 btnSubmit;
常量,所有單詞大寫,中間用下劃線分割。
Q&A
Q.變量以 s、m 命名,不利于生成 get/set 方法怎么辦?
A.如下配置.
配置頁面.png
附錄
目錄
[TOC]
總結
以上是生活随笔為你收集整理的android 控件资源命名规范,Android 资源命名规范整理的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: Linux编辑启动、停止与重启sprin
- 下一篇: android alarmmanager